Output 2807611eccb924df35f6b86eea1cda66fea494ec818d797071e9599eab6866af:47

value
80644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224170db7f9ad1121e1a247d7194542e71c59278 OP_EQUAL
address
34p9HyZDAv3UpP1383radkcr5KEsVsJBfn
transaction
2807611eccb924df35f6b86eea1cda66fea494ec818d797071e9599eab6866af
spent
true